Visegrad Scholarship Program 2015-2016
The International Visegrad Fund offers Master�s and Post-Master�s schol�ar�ships awarded to selected schol�ars for peri�ods of 1 or 2 semes�ters (with the excep�tion of Master�s schol�ar�ships within the In-Coming scheme where 1� to 4-semester schol�ar�ships can be awarded).
In applying for a scholarship to the International Visegrad Fund, you can:
- Choose any aca�d�e�mic field;
- Study in any lan�guage (the lan�guage of instruc�tion is not limited);
- Choose a school of your choice, i.e., study at any accred�ited pub�lic or pri�vate uni�ver�sity or any insti�tute of sci�ence acad�e�mies in the Visegrad coun�tries (Czech Republic, Hungary, Poland, or Slovakia);
- Study or con�duct research at Masters (MA) or Post-Masters (PhD/postdoc) levels;
- Apply at any age�there is no age limit and one does not need to be a stu�dent when applying;
- Choose the length of study�between 1 to 4 semes�ters (depend�ing on the program).
Eligibility
- Applicants have suc�cess�fully com�pleted at least 6 semes�ters of uni�ver�sity stud�ies (applies only to MA-level applicants);
- Applicants must be cit�i�zens of one of the fol�low�ing countries/territories: Albania, Armenia, Azerbaijan, Belarus,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Georgia, Kosovo, Macedonia, Moldova, Montenegro, Russia, Serbia, or Ukraine;
- Applicants approach the host uni�ver�sity/institute them�selves;
- Applicants apply on-line and send the signed appli�ca�tion form with accom�pa�ny�ing doc�u�ments by January 31, 2015 (see details).
Scholarships
- Scholars receive �2,300/semester and can apply for a travel grant;
- Host insti�tu�tion receives �1,500/semester for each schol�ar�ship holder to cover related costs (e.g. tuition);
- Scholars can re-apply;
- Scholars can join the grow�ing Visegrad Alumni family.
